The George Foreman Lean Mean Fat Reducing Machine is a great little indoor grill.  We use it to grill burgers, chops, hot dogs, and fish.  It adds a delicious, smoked taste to the food and drains all of the unhealthy fat you don't want.  I love the way it cooks burgers.  I like to use it like a real grill, so I don't put the top down to cook both sides at once, I like to cook one side at a time.  That also gives me more time to prepare the side dishes, otherwise the food gets too dry, in my opinion, if you cook both sides at once.  The burgers come out nice and juicy if you cook them one side at a time.  Just be careful not to burn your hands.  The George Foreman Lean Mean Fat Reducing Machine comes with a cookbook, a plastic turning fork, and sponges made to clean the grill.  The grill is non-stick, but your best bet is to add a little cooking spray so the food doesn't stick, because this can be hard to clean.  My daughters like to make hot dogs on it because they taste like the ones at the movies.  You may prefer to cut them in half like we do to have crispy outsides and juicy insides.  Fish cooks in no time at all, just add a little olive oil, parsley and garlic.  This is a great little grill for those who are trying to cut calories, but the small one only cooks enough for two people at a time, so you should buy a larger one to use it for family cooking.  I highly recommend this!
